| 分期 | 指标 |
|---|---|
| Ⅰ期 | 羊水过少,羊水过多,供血儿膀胱可见 |
| Ⅱ期 | 羊水过少,羊水过多,供血儿膀胱不可见,多普勒超声扫描正常 |
| Ⅲ期 | 羊水过少,羊水过多,供血儿膀胱不可见,多普勒超声扫描异常(脐动脉舒张末期血流消失或反向,静脉导管血流反向,脐静脉搏动血流) |
| Ⅳ期 | 一胎或双胎胎儿水肿 |
| Ⅴ期 | 一胎或双胎胎儿死亡 |
